Pajare variant It involved nearly two decades of work addressing an enormous challenge: Drilling through the Cantabrian mountain range equip a high-speed line from side to side and in the core It will allow trains to pass at a speed of 275 kilometers per hour.. This has been a great achievement of Spanish engineering, largely thanks to the Variante enjoying such great prestige around the world.
The total of Variante is approximately 50 kilometers separating La Robla (León) and Pola de Lena. 80 percent of the route passes through tunnelsSome are located more than 1000 meters deep. In total, it was necessary to build 11 viaducts and 13 double-tube tunnels; one of them, the Pajares base, is 24.6 kilometers long, making it the second longest in Spain, the sixth in Europe and the eleventh in the world. .

The Guadarrama high-speed tunnel, with a length of 28.4 kilometers, is the longest tunnel in Spain and the seventh in the world, always associated with the railway sector. It was built over five years, from 2002 to 2007, despite having a perfect environment with no major geological or technical challenges. Moreover, the work was carried out in times of economic prosperity, and the investment was much more limited: it cost $ 1,219 million; this was less than a third (almost 4,000 million) of the amount spent on Variant.
But how does it compare to other tunnels built in the rest of the world? Undoubtedly, the one who is most similar to Pajares is Saint Gotthard in the Swiss AlpsIt is the longest railway tunnel in the world, with a length of 57.1 kilometers (151.84 kilometers if all tunnels and galleries are included). It is also the deepest, reaching 2,450 meters below the surface. What were Saint Gotthard’s works like? After decades of research and preparations, excavations began in 2003 and the work lasted 13 years. It was also a very complex effort, costing 8.3 billion euros, more than twice the cost of Variant. It was inaugurated on June 1, 2016, and by August 10, approximately 260 freight trains were passing each day at a speed of approximately 100 kilometers per hour and up to 65 passenger trains at a speed of 250 kilometers per hour.
What happened in the Gotthard high-speed tunnel on August 10? HE Freight train derailed in tunnel and although there were no personal injuries, circulation had to be stopped for several days and then restricted to some freight trains. The rest of the cargo and all passenger routes have to go around the old traditional route, which has since been converted into a tourist route.
The complexity during construction of the Bypass and St. There are two other railway tunnels on the same level as Gotthard’s. one is that Seikan connecting two islands in Japan. It is the second longest lake in the world with a length of 53.85 kilometers, 23.3 kilometers of which is under the seabed. Work on the Seikan tunnel lasted 17 years (between 1971 and 1988) and cost 3.6 billion dollars in that period. It includes two underwater stations, a first in the world.
Another underground railway crossing that attracts attention with its complex structure is european tunnel, connecting France and the United Kingdom via the English Channel It is the longest underwater section in the world (39 kilometers) with a length of 50.45 kilometers and an average depth of approximately 50 meters. This is a double tunnel with one tube for conventional trains and the other for shuttle trains that can carry road vehicles. It opened on May 6, 1994. At that time, its cost was 16 billion euros. It was built by private companies and its management is also private. Fires in 1996 and 2008 caused the Channel Tunnel to close for several months. In 2015, another fire disrupted traffic for a day.
The “top ten” of the world’s longest railway tunnels are completed with the basic tunnel Lotschberg (Switzerland, 34.60 kilometers), coralm (Austria, 32.90 kilometers), New Guanjiao (China, 32.64 kilometers), high-speed tunnel guadarrama (Spain, 28.4 kilometers), taihang (China, 27.85 kilometers), Hakkoda (Japan, 26.45 kilometers) and Iwate-Ichinohe (South Korea, 25.80 kilometers).
This ranking will soon change, three very long tunnels are already planned or under construction: the Euroalpine Lyon-Turin main tunnel (France-Italy, 57.5 kilometers), which will surpass the Saint Gotthard tunnel and become the longest tunnel in the world; The 55 kilometer long Brenner base tunnel (Italy-Austria) and the 52 kilometer long Aconcagua Bio-ocean corridor (Chile-Argentina).
But railway tunnels are not the longest tunnels in the world. Many of those built for water or metropolitan transportation services far outnumber those dedicated to railroads. The five longest tunnels in the world are aqueducts. These are Delaware (United States, 137 kilometers), Päijänne (Finland, 120 kilometers), Dahuofang (China, 85.32 kilometers), Orange-Fish River (South Africa, 82.8 kilometers) and Bolmen (Sweden, 82 kilometers). .
When it comes to road tunnels, the longest tunnel on the planet is Laerdal in Norway, it is 24.5 kilometers long and cost “only” 125 million euros and was built in five years.
